Henry Brett - Director
Former Captain of the England polo team, Henry has won every major
tournament in England and many more around the world reaching a
handicap of 8 and is one of only four English players to have reached
this level since WW2. Henry was the first English player to captain
his side to victory against Argentina on home ground. He has unparalleled
contacts within the Polo world and brings unrivalled expertise and
understanding, running his own company, Brett
Polo. In 2008 Henry opened his Polo School at The Royal
Berkshire Polo Club and continues to be one of the leading high
goal players.

Charles Stisted - Non Executive Chairman
Charles Stisted has been Chief Executive of Guards Polo Club for
the past ten years. In that time he has overseen the Club’s
expansion to become Europe’s leading Polo Club. He was also
the driving force behind the Cartier International Dubai Polo Challenge
event in Dubai, encouraging both the host of the event and the sponsor
that a unique British polo day could be created in the heart of
Dubai. He first walked through the doors of Guards Polo Club in
1989 on his appointment as Events Manager. In his four years in
this post, he was responsible for turning Cartier International
Day into the world’s largest Polo event. He was promoted to
Club Secretary in 1995 implementing and developing the Club’s
successful licensing and trademark registration programme. As a
result, the Club launched its own range of fragrances and sunglasses
in 2005. More recently he has overseen the redevelopment and opening
of the new Club House by Her Majesty the Queen in 2009.
